      Cadillac Escalade 2021 Review and Prices in KSA

      First introduced in 1998, the Cadillac Escalade has evolved to become a standard of the American SUV market. Whether used to take the family out or pick a friend, the vast majority of Americans have spent some time on an escalator. Now in its fifth generation, the Cadillac Escalade 2021 arrives as the biggest success in the luxury SUV market.

      Cadillac Escalade Exterior

      The first thing to notice in the Escalade is the daytime running lights and headlights, inspired by the stunning Escala concept and the smaller LED units that flow into the giant grille. Luxury/premium trim’s grille comes with a chrome finish. Sport/sport platinum trim’s grille comes with a black mesh grille. A hands-free power liftgate and panoramic sunroof differentiate the Escalade from its predecessors.
      For the side of the Escalade, chrome extends separately on the second and third-row windows with a single piece of shiny metallic. 22-inch wheels are standard. Vertical taillights in the rear form visual buttresses to frame the liftgate. Mirror folded diagonals surround the license plate. The bumper is plain, with reflectors and exhaust stacked tidily at the outside corners. The 2021 Escalade’s curb weight ranges from 2433.5kgs for the rear-wheel-drive Cadillac to 2718kgs for the 4-wheel drive Cadillac. Length is at 538.2cm, height at 194.8cm, wheelbase at 307cm, and max-width at 206cm. Exterior colors include the sinister dark raven, metallics include satin steel, shadow, sandstone, dark moon blue, and dark mocha, infrared raincoat, and crystal white tin coat.

      Cadillac Escalade interior

      Looking at the interior, the seats are trimmed in leatherette upholstery and 12-direction power-adjustable front seats, which are standard on the entry-level trim. The Cadillac is also equipped with a new industry first-curved OLED driver display. For the interior materials, the base Luxury trim includes leatherette upholstery in jet black and linear tiger wood inlays. Premium luxury trim includes Mulan leather upholstery, perforated inserts with a choice of parchment, jet black, or brandy.
      The extra cost adds dark accents, and full leather seats with faceted quilting. Sport trim includes Mulan leather and unique zebrawood inlays. Premium luxury platinum/sport platinum trims include opus semi-aniline leather seating (standard for the first two rows), both featuring colors like whisper beige with Gideon accents, jet black, and dark auburn. Additional trim inlays are natural figured ash wood, bitter lacewood, parchment Tamo ash wood, fine line brandy wood, and linear wood. Further elements include aluminum trim, top-class marquetry stitching on door panels, and dash and contrast piping.

      Cadillac Escalade Technology and infotainment 

       The 2021 Cadillac Escalade features an industry first curve piece of  OLED glass, a total of 38-inches in-dash, 16.9-inch touch screen with contains infotainment duties, rotating knob to circulate through different screen functions, 14.2-inch display that includes gauges and other information, 7.2-inch control panel showing standard gauges and full map view, augmented reality camera or available night vision. It also features a heated steering wheel, power-folding 3rd-row seats, rain-sensing wipers, heated seats (first two rows), tri-zone climate control, remote start, and a power liftgate. The 2021 escalade also includes Bluetooth and Sirius XM radio, wireless apple-car play and android auto support, and a base 19-speaker AKG sound system.


      Cadillac Escalade Engine Specs

      The 2021 Cadillac Escalade is powered by a 6.2-liter V8 engine, with 420hp @5600rpm and 623.7Nm of torque @4100rpm. It has a 10-speed automatic transmission and a rear-wheel-drive/ 4-wheel drive train to choose from. The 2021 Escalade takes a bit over 6 seconds from 0 to 100km/h and has a top speed of 248 km/h. 


      Cadillac Escalade Safety and Driver Assistance Systems

      Safety includes 7 airbags (curtain airbags on all rows, seat-mounted side airbags for the driver and front-seat passenger), hill-start assist, hitch guidance, electronic stability control, traction control, and tire pressure monitoring. Driver assists include front/rear pedestrian detection, front/rear parking sensors, HD-surround view camera system, automatic emergency braking, forward collision alert, and lane-keep assist. Trims that are more expensive add features like adaptive parking assistance, heads-up display, rear camera mirror, lane departure warning, blind-spot monitoring, rear cross-traffic alert, lane change alert, adaptive cruise control, and reverse automatic braking.

      Cadillac Escalade 2021 Price  

      Prices for the 2021 Cadillac Escalade starts from $76,195 for the base luxury trim and $100,595 for the higher trims.


      Cadillac Escalade 2020 vs 2021

      The 2021 Escalade features a completely revised interior styling and boasts a modernized cabin. It highlights a 38-inch OLED curved display. A supercruise hands-free driver assistance technology is used, and a 36-speaker sound system and augmented reality navigation are included. For the dimensions, the 2021 Escalade is 8-inches longer and marginally wider than the model it replaces. It’s a completely different vehicle, with a new independent rear suspension offering a considerably better ride and handling balance. A new Air Ride adaptive suspension system is also available and a 3-liter turbo diesel engine is provided for the first time.


      Cadillac Escalade Comparison in Trims and Models

      All the 2021 Escalade trims share the same 6.2L V8 engine, 10-speed automatic transmission, and an RWD/4WD drivetrain. Some of the features are common between trims. For example, key features for luxury trim include a 6.2L V8 engine or a 3L turbo diesel engine, 22-inch alloy wheels, 12-way power-adjustable front seats, Cadillac OLED display, and 19-speaker sound system that are also available in premium luxury trim and sport trim.
      Premium luxury platinum trim shares the premium luxury trim features plus semi-aniline leather upholstery, 16-way adjustable and massaging front seats, 36-speaker sound system, soft close door, and adaptive cruise control. The sport platinum trim shares sport trim features plus semi-aniline leather upholstery, 36-speaker AKG sound system, air ride adaptive suspension, reverse automatic braking and enhanced emergency automatic braking


      Cadillac Escalade Pros and Cons

      Every car has its goods and flaws but for the 2021 Escalade, the pros are the styling that comes from the Escala concept, the ultra-luxurious high-tech cabin, the more passenger and cargo space, the improved ride quality, and the impressive range of driver-assist technologies. The major cons of the 2021 Escalade are its massive size that makes it tricky in tight spots. It is also expensive with a V8 engine that is thirsty, and is missing a few features found in rivals.
